'''Jackal Snipers''' are the most unusual of their species, and were first seen in ''Halo 2''. Unlike standard infantry Jackals, Jackal Snipers do not use [[Jackal Personal Arm Shield]]s, as they are unwieldy for snipers, and block their views (though they are seen with one in Halo 3). They wield long range [[weaponry]], serving as the Covenant's answer to the [[United Nations Space Command|UNSC]] [[UNSC Marine Corps|Marine]] sharpshooters. They are usually hidden and are only noticed when the laser from their [[Beam Rifles]] hits a target, or they are given away by the glint on their mask; also, when they turn on their beam rifles a shining sound is heard. Jackal Snipers are very different from all the other types of Jackals. Jackal Snipers do not use the energy shields they wear but instead they use both hands to wield the Beam Rifle or a Carbine, leaving the shield off (oddly, they still wear the gauntlet). The Covenant [[Beam Rifle]] is a very powerful sniper weapon; it may take your shields down in [[Easy]] or [[Normal]] but in [[Heroic]] or [[Legendary]], the Beam Rifle may only take one shot to end the life of the player. Jackal Snipers are not like the regular Jackals; they do not keep shooting if you are close, but instead drop their Beam Rifle, draw out a [[Plasma Pistol]] and retreat.

==Killing Jackal Snipers== 
[[Image:1218738807 Sniper Jackel2.jpg|thumb|right|A close up of a Jackal's mask.]]
The best way to kill a Jackal Sniper is to either use a [[Beam Rifle]] or [[Sniper Rifle]],[[Battle Rifle]] or a [[Carbine]] for an instant kill. The [[BR55 Battle Rifle|Battle Rifle]] and the [[Covenant Carbine]] also deliver an instant head shot kill. Also you can throw a [[plasma grenade]] or a Spike grenade on it. However, since they are usually perched high away from your position, a grenade stick will require near perfect accuracy.   
 
Unlike all other [[Jackal]]s, Jackal Snipers are slow but have compact bodies. The [[Beam Rifle]] or [[Sniper Rifle]] is the best weapon on them. One shot, one kill. Make sure you take cover as they can kill you with a single shot on higher difficulties. Switch to an automatic weapon such as the Plasma Rifle or the Assault Rifle and blow away any retreating Jackals, but due to its low damage rate and walking, the SMG is not very effective. But on Legendary, and sometimes even Heroic, Jackals can be extremely hard to counter-snipe. Most weapons will be completely useless unless several rounds are fired into the body, but head-shots are always instant kill. If you can ever use a Sniper Rifle or Beam Rifle against them, it is recommended you do so. Also, they will pick out targets much faster, and you may only have a second or two to line up and fire before it shoots you first, and blindly taking shots is nearly useless due to the small target that it is. 
 
Jackal Snipers often snipe from well covered [[Gravity Platform]] positions. In these cases, it may often be best just to destroy the platform, or if you don't have sufficient firepower, try to go up the gravity lift, and engage the Jackal in close combat. Often, you can destroy the [[Gravity Platform]] with a single [[plasma grenade]].
 
Another way to kill them is by getting as close as possible, without getting sniped or spotted for that matter, as they will drop their Beam Rifle and pull out a Plasma Pistol. But even though they may drop their strongest weapon, you can still die do to low health or taking your time to kill them. It isn't hard to kill them in this state as Jackal Snipers do not wield shields. A simple beating or shot could finish the job. Jackals hate close combat, and even flee with their backs exposed on lower difficulties.
